WebIntroduction. Massive hemorrhage remains a major cause of potentially preventable deaths. All over the world, more than 5 million people die every year from massive hemorrhaging, and it is estimated that 10%–20% would have survived with better control of bleeding. 1 Trauma, perioperative period, and massive transfusions are associated with … WebObjectives Catastrophic haemorrhage is a leading cause of morbidity and mortality in trauma, in both military and civilian settings. Web1 dec. 2013 · Falls represent the third leading cause of death in children and are responsible for 5.9% of childhood deaths due to trauma . Generally, death due to falls is resulted from head injury ( 5 ).
